Ajustar sesión actual en una sesión de pantalla


9

Comencé una operación grande, pero no comencé una sesión de pantalla, así que no puedo desconectarme sin cancelar la operación.

¿Hay alguna manera de inyectar pantalla para que la operación continúe y envíe su salida a la sesión de pantalla y pueda desconectar mi sesión ssh de forma segura?


Respuestas:


5

Después de buscar su "No." enlace En realidad encontré esta respuesta en serverfault de earl:

Sin embargo, para su problema real, hay otra cosa que podría intentar: después de haber iniciado su trabajo desde la terminal, en segundo plano escribiendo ctrl-z y luego bg. Después de eso, separe el trabajo de su shell principal - en bash: disown -h%. Después de eso, puede cerrar el terminal de manera segura y el trabajo continuará ejecutándose.

Y esta de la misma pregunta de Rob Wells:

$ screen -S my_process
$ retty $ (pgrep my_process)
/ redraw


1
En la pregunta vinculada, reptyr funcionó mejor que retty para mí. retty se separó pero no pudo volver a conectar.
Leo

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.